This Portland cafe has become a hub for the Deaf and hard of hearing

Woodstock Cafe employs Deaf and hard-of-hearing staff nationwide and hosts weekly American Sign Language meetups to foster community and accessibility, organizers said.

Summary by The Oregonian
Woodstock Cafe takes pride that their employees can communicate in their native language.
